Samsung DeX
  • I just got a DEX Pad for my Galaxy s9+. It has two 2.0 USB ports. I can get a flash drive working fine on the USB. When I connect an external hard drive portable (no power supply) to USB it is not recognizable (they kind of make this weird clicking sound). I made sure that it's formatted with exFAT. I've tried two drives and I know one of them's backward compatible to USB 2.0. Has anybody got a portable  external USB drive working on a Dex Pad if so how?

It is not possible to connect the external hard drive with the phone using the DeX pad. Samsung DeX Pad allows you to turn your phone into a computer and use it as a touchpad to navigate the Galaxy Desktop.
To use the Samsung DeX feature, you must have DeX Pad, Charger, HDMI cable and Monitor. Mouse and keyboard are optional. A charger is required to activate Samsung DeX Pad
1. Connect the charger to the DeX Pad’s charger port (USB Type-C).
2. Connect one end of the HDMI cable to the DeX Pad’s HDMI port, and plug the other end of the cable into a TV or monitor’s HDMI port.
3. Connect the mobile device’s multipurpose jack to the mobile device connector (USB Type-C) on the DeX Pad.
4. Select the screen mode you want to use. You can select Samsung DeX mode or screen mirroring mode.
Please note:
· Use only the Samsung-approved charger supplied with your smartphone.
· Use only the HDMI cable supplied with the DeX Pad. Otherwise, the DeX Pad may not work properly.
· Ensure that your smartphone is horizontal to the connector. Otherwise, the DeX Pad and your smartphone may be damaged.
· Remove your phone cover before use, if not, your phone may not run Samsung DeX properly.
